How Net Worth Is Measured and Reported

Challenges in Historical Wealth Estimation

Estimating historical net worth involves significant uncertainty due to currency fluctuations, incomplete records, asset valuation differences, and changes in reporting practices. We note whether estimates are nominal or inflation-adjusted and disclose primary source types. Comparisons across eras are most reliable when using consistent methodologies and publicly documented assets, such as publicly traded companies, known landholdings, or controlled business stakes.

Common Metric Conventions

  • Peak real (inflation-adjusted) net worth for comparability across years
  • Nominal net worth at the time of recognition
  • Source reliability: primary financial documents, authoritative biographies, major outlet investigations

Notable Years and Individuals in Wealth History

The following table summarizes widely referenced individuals considered the richest person by year in selected periods. Values are estimates subject to ranges and different inflation adjustments; year denotes the period of peak documented net worth.

Metric Estimate or Range Source Type
John D. Rockefeller (Peak year widely cited: 1913) Approximately $300–340 billion (2020 USD), inflation-adjusted Biographies, economic histories, inflation calculators
Andrew Carnegie (Peak year widely cited: 1901) Approximately $200–290 billion (2020 USD), inflation-adjusted Business records, biographies
Jeff Bezos (Peak year widely cited: 2018) Approximately $180–200 billion (nominal) Forbes real-time estimates, company filings
Bernard Arnault (Peak year widely cited: 2021–2023) Approximately $150–180 billion (nominal) Forbes real-time estimates, LVMH disclosures
Elon Musk (Peak year widely cited: 2022) Approximately $250–340 billion (nominal) Forbes real-time estimates, SEC filings

Year-by-Year Context and Industry Shifts

Wealth at the top has shifted across industries including oil and steel, technology, and luxury goods. Rockefeller and Carnegie reflect the dominance of industrial and manufacturing wealth; Bezos, Musk, and Arnault show technology and luxury sectors’ rise. Examining the richest person by year within each era highlights how structural changes and market expansions create new top earners while altering peak timing and measured magnitude.

Limitations and Ongoing Updates

This overview reflects information available through the latest reliable public sources and may change as new records, valuations, or methodologies emerge. Currency fluctuations, asset liquidity, and tax implications can materially affect reported wealth. Readers should treat large nominal differences across eras cautiously and prioritize inflation-adjusted comparisons when assessing true economic scale over time.
